package fastgo3
import (
"encoding/json"
"fmt"
"github.com/valyala/fasthttp"
)
type ApiResult struct {
Code int `json:"code"`
Msg string `json:"msg"`
Data interface{} `json:"data"`
}
type Context struct {
fastHttpRequestCtx *fasthttp.RequestCtx
Method string
argFuncs []func() *fasthttp.Args
middlewares *[]HandlerFunc
middlewareIdx int
handler *HandlerFunc
SeqId string
UriArgs map[string]string
}
func NewContext(fastHttpRequestCtx *fasthttp.RequestCtx) Context {
c := Context{
fastHttpRequestCtx: fastHttpRequestCtx,
Method: Upper(string(fastHttpRequestCtx.Method())),
middlewareIdx: 0,
UriArgs: make(map[string]string),
}
if c.Method == "GET" {
c.argFuncs = []func() *fasthttp.Args{c.QueryArgs, c.PostArgs}
} else {
c.argFuncs = []func() *fasthttp.Args{c.PostArgs, c.QueryArgs}
}
return c
}
func (context *Context) Next() {
l := len(*context.middlewares)
if context.middlewareIdx < l { // middleware
middleware := (*context.middlewares)[context.middlewareIdx]
context.middlewareIdx += 1
middleware(context)
} else if context.middlewareIdx == l { // handler
(*context.handler)(context)
}
}
func (context *Context) SetHeader(name string, value string) *Context {
context.fastHttpRequestCtx.Response.Header.Set(name, value)
return context
}
func (context *Context) SetCookie(name string, value string) *Context {
var c fasthttp.Cookie
c.SetKey(name)
c.SetValue(value)
context.fastHttpRequestCtx.Response.Header.SetCookie(&c)
return context
}
func (context *Context) SetContentType(contentType string) *Context {
context.fastHttpRequestCtx.SetContentType(contentType)
return context
}
func (context *Context) RequestURI() string {
return string(context.fastHttpRequestCtx.RequestURI())
}
func (context *Context) Path() string {
return string(context.fastHttpRequestCtx.Path())
}
func (context *Context) Host() string {
return string(context.fastHttpRequestCtx.Host())
}
func (context *Context) UserAgent() string {
return string(context.fastHttpRequestCtx.UserAgent())
}
func (context *Context) ConnTime() string {
return context.fastHttpRequestCtx.ConnTime().Format("2006-01-01T00:00:000000")
}
func (context *Context) Time() string {
return context.fastHttpRequestCtx.Time().Format("2006-01-01T00:00:000000")
}
func (context *Context) ConnRequestNum() uint64 {
return context.fastHttpRequestCtx.ConnRequestNum()
}
func (context *Context) RemoteIP() string {
return fmt.Sprintf("%q", context.fastHttpRequestCtx.RemoteIP())
}
func (context *Context) Request() *fasthttp.Request {
return &context.fastHttpRequestCtx.Request
}
// Write writes p into response body.
func (context *Context) Write(p []byte) (int, error) {
return context.fastHttpRequestCtx.Write(p)
}
// WriteString appends s to response body.
func (context *Context) WriteString(s string) (int, error) {
return context.fastHttpRequestCtx.WriteString(s)
}
func (context *Context) RenderString(data string) {
context.SetContentType("text/plain; charset=utf8")
fmt.Fprintf(context, data)
}
func (context *Context) RenderHtml(data string) {
context.SetContentType("text/html; charset=utf8")
context.WriteString(data)
}
func (context *Context) RenderJson(data interface{}) {
context.SetContentType("application/json; charset=utf8")
json.NewEncoder(context).Encode(data)
}
func (context *Context) Ok(data interface{}) {
context.Finish(0, "", data)
}
func (context *Context) Err(msg string) {
context.Finish(-1, msg, make(map[string]string))
}
func (context *Context) Finish(code int, msg string, data interface{}) {
apiResult := ApiResult{Code: code, Msg: msg, Data: data}
context.RenderJson(apiResult)
}
func (context *Context) Redirect(url string) {
context.fastHttpRequestCtx.Redirect(url, fasthttp.StatusFound)
}
// QueryArgs returns query arguments from RequestURI.
//
// It doesn't return POST'ed arguments - use PostArgs() for this.
//
// Returned arguments are valid until returning from RequestHandler.
//
// See also PostArgs, FormValue and FormFile.
func (context *Context) QueryArgs() *fasthttp.Args {
return context.fastHttpRequestCtx.QueryArgs()
}
// PostArgs returns POST arguments.
//
// It doesn't return query arguments from RequestURI - use QueryArgs for this.
//
// Returned arguments are valid until returning from RequestHandler.
//
// See also QueryArgs, FormValue and FormFile.
func (context *Context) PostArgs() *fasthttp.Args {
return context.fastHttpRequestCtx.PostArgs()
}
func (context *Context) BytesParam(name string, defaultValue []byte) []byte {
for _, argFunc := range context.argFuncs {
value := argFunc().Peek(name)
if value != nil {
return value
}
}
return defaultValue
}
func (context *Context) StrParam(name string, defaultValue string) string {
value := context.BytesParam(name, nil)
if value != nil {
return string(value)
}
return defaultValue
}
// GetBool returns boolean value for the given key.
//
// true is returned for "1", "t", "T", "true", "TRUE", "True", "y", "yes", "Y", "YES", "Yes",
// otherwise false is returned.
func (context *Context) BoolParam(name string, defaultValue bool) bool {
for _, argFunc := range context.argFuncs {
args := argFunc()
if args.Has(name) {
return args.GetBool(name)
}
}
return defaultValue
}
func (context *Context) FloatParam(key string, defaultValue float64) float64 {
for _, argFunc := range context.argFuncs {
if value, err := argFunc().GetUfloat(key); err != nil {
return value
}
}
return defaultValue
}
func (context *Context) IntParam(key string, defaultValue int) int {
for _, argFunc := range context.argFuncs {
if value, err := argFunc().GetUint(key); err != nil {
return value
}
}
return defaultValue
}
